Three Pistons Assigned To Motor City Cruise, Roster Getting Back To Normal

The Pistons are preparing to get back on the court with a full compliment of players.

Earlier today the Detroit Pistons announced that Jerami Grant, Luka Garza and Cassius Stanley have been assigned to the Motor City Cruise.

For Grant, this is good news as he's getting back on the court and playing in a competitive setting after thumb surgery that took place on Dec. 16. For Garza and Stanley, it's more a of a "let's see where they can improve" situation as the Pistons look to potentially change up its roster.

The roster is still a work in progress as several teams take a hard look at adding Grant for a playoff run. The Pistons are 10-32 and have no chance of playing for anything meaningful this season. They can, however, build for the future by potentially moving Grant to a contender for a young player or two and some draft capital. 

The Pistons are also close to welcoming back Kelly Olynyk. It looked like Olynyk may be in the lineup yesterday against the Suns, but just a few hours before the game it was announced that he'd be out yet again.

“We’ll just see where he is as far as being able to play,” head coach Dwane Casey said before Sunday’s game.

The Pistons have a four-game west coast swing coming up and Olynyk may be able to get back out there for all four road games. The Pistons will be at Golden State on Tuesday, in Sacramento on Wednesday, at Utah on Friday and in Denver next Sunday.
